Introduction

Minas Gerais, a state in southeastern Brazil, is known for its rich cultural heritage and stunning landscapes. Travelers can explore colonial towns, lush mountains, and vibrant cities, all while enjoying the warm hospitality of the locals.

The state is famous for its historical significance during the gold rush and offers a unique blend of natural beauty and cultural experiences. From the picturesque towns of Ouro Preto and Tiradentes to the culinary delights of Belo Horizonte, Minas Gerais is a destination that captivates every type of traveler.

Sightseeing

Ouro Preto: a UNESCO World Heritage site with baroque architecture
Tiradentes: charming colonial town with cobblestone streets
Belo Horizonte: modern capital known for its food scene
Inhotim: contemporary art museum set in beautiful gardens
Serra do Cipó: stunning national park with waterfalls and hiking trails
Capitolio: breathtaking canyons and natural beauty
Diamantina: historical town with rich mining history
São João del-Rei: colonial city with historical churches

Local food and drinks

Pão de Queijo: cheese bread, a local favorite
Feijão Tropeiro: traditional bean dish with sausage
Tutu de Feijão: mashed beans with spices and bacon
Cachaça: sugarcane spirit, essential for caipirinhas
Doce de Leite: sweet milk dessert, a must-try

Local traditions

Festa de São João: lively June festival with music and food
Carnaval: vibrant celebrations with parades and samba
Festa do Peão: rodeo festival showcasing local culture
Congado: traditional Afro-Brazilian festival honoring saints

History

Minas Gerais played a crucial role in Brazil's colonial history, particularly during the 18th century gold rush. The discovery of gold attracted thousands of settlers, leading to the establishment of several towns that still retain their colonial charm today.

The state is also known for its rich cultural contributions, including music, literature, and cuisine. The influence of African, Indigenous, and Portuguese cultures is evident in its traditions and festivals, making it a fascinating place for history enthusiasts.
